DETENTION ADMINISTRATOR - RED LAKE REGIONAL CRIMINAL JUSTICE COMPLEX

VACANCY ANNOUNCEMENT

DETENTION ADMINISTRATOR

RED LAKE REGIONAL CRIMINAL JUSTICE COMPLEX

OPEN: July 13, 2022

CLOSING: August 4, 2022 @ 12:00 p.m.

PRIMARY FUNCTION

Responsible for the overall operation of the Criminal Justice Center, including being in accordance with applicable laws, standards, practices and contract agreements, Reports to Director of Public Safety. Full time position with benefits, Salary; DOQ

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

• Responsible for total program operations; including resident security, counseling, case management, education, recreation, assessment, referral, ensuring safety and healthy for all inmates and staff, and diversion programs

• Develops, implements and monitors policies and procedures covering staffing, position descriptions, planning management of detention operations, security, discipline and rehabilitative treatment of inmates in a direct supervision environment

• Responsible for ensuring all program components are in compliance with Federal and American Correctional Association Detention Standards and with U.S. Department of Interior, Bureau of Indian Affairs (BIA) contracts requirements; as well as compliance with Fire and Safety Codes, legal requirements and standards and practices accepted by the Red lake Band of Chippewa Indians

• Responsible for the preparation and appropriate use of all documents including policy and procedures, handbooks, post orders, schedules for the Detention Facility

• Participates in community groups to promote public awareness and functions of the Red Lake Regional Criminal Justice Complex

• Establishes and maintains relationships with all segments of Criminal Justice system and community programs to resolve departmental problems and/or exchange information as well as acquires and manages resource necessary for transition of detention operations, inmates, and staff

• Responsible for the development and implementation of training and educational programs for staff to ensure continuous professional development and motivation

• Assist with administration of the Public Law 96-638 contracts

• Responsible for the identification and acquisition of equipment, furnishing and supplies

• Manages liability exposure and risk reduction

• Performs others duties as assigned

EDUCATION/WORK EXPERIENCE/QUALIFICATIONS:

• B.A. degree in Criminal Justice, Public Administration, Business, Administration or related field, and give (5) years of managerial experience in an adult detention facility or institution, preferably in a direct supervision environment; or a combination of education, work experience and training

• Knowledgeable of supervisory techniques and management principles including policies, procedures, rules and regulations

• Possess excellent working knowledge or correction and rehabilitation program operation(s) for inmates in a direct supervision environment

• Possess the ability to establish and maintain effective working relationships with people of varies economic, educational and cultural backgrounds

• Possess excellent leadership and supervisory skills and abilities to direct the operation of the facility

• Employment contingent upon successfully passing Pre-Employment Drug/Alcohol Test and Background Check
